Hi Nancy,
What a difficult photo! You've really come a long way on it, hang in there. Thank you for taking it on. On this portion of the original I zoomed in 300% and used the spot healing tool at 3px to clean up the young lady's face. This method preserves an amazing amount of detail.
I think you could probably select her arm on the left of your photo and layer via copy, edit, transform, flip and use on the right side.
